Maximising the use of your outdoor areas in Australia means finding effective ways to manage the sun. With our strong sunshine, creating a comfortable and protected space is essential for enjoying patios, gardens, and pool areas. Fortunately, modern shade solutions offer both function and style, allowing you to create an inviting outdoor environment.
Many homeowners are moving away from traditional options and exploring more flexible and visually appealing methods of sun protection. Items like shade sails provide a modern aesthetic while offering extensive coverage. These fabric structures can be tensioned between several anchor points, creating a dynamic and stylish canopy. They are an excellent way to protect a specific area from direct sunlight.
The versatility of contemporary shade products is a major advantage. You can find solutions for almost any type of outdoor setting, from a small urban balcony to a large backyard. Retractable awnings offer on-demand protection, while fixed structures like pergolas can be fitted with custom covers. These options help you get more use out of your property throughout the year.
Choosing the Right Shade for Your Needs
When selecting a shade solution, think about how you use your outdoor area. For dining spots or children’s play zones, a high level of UV protection is important. Materials used in quality shade products are rated for their ability to block harmful rays, giving you peace of mind. The colour of the fabric can also influence light and heat, with darker colours often providing a higher degree of shade.
Another point to review is the permanence of the structure. Do you need something that can be easily removed during the winter months, or are you looking for a year-round installation? Awnings and cantilever umbrellas offer great flexibility. For a more permanent fixture, a professionally installed pergola or fixed sail can become an architectural feature of your home, adding value and usability.
Integrating Shade into Your Home’s Design
Today’s shade solutions can complement your home’s existing style. With a wide range of colours, materials, and designs available, you can select an option that matches your home’s appearance. A sleek, minimalist sail might suit a contemporary house, while a timber pergola could be a natural fit for a more traditional home.
Good design also considers airflow and light. A well-placed shade structure will not only block the sun but also allow for breezes to pass through, keeping the area cool. It can filter the harsh glare of the sun into a soft, diffused light, making your outdoor space a pleasant retreat. By carefully selecting and positioning your shade, you can create a functional and beautiful extension of your living area.
